Transaction 355649a113c664a4ce0d56de8fa8c4a94fdf2269d207aec29e101e2998851c42
1 Input
1 Output
-
355649a113c664a4ce0d56de8fa8c4a94fdf2269d207aec29e101e2998851c42:0
- value
- 1022944
- script pubkey
- OP_0 OP_PUSHBYTES_20 b3877b1c8b662239243ca8838df6409a3043ff05
- address
- bc1qkwrhk8ytvc3rjfpu4zpcmajqngcy8lc9m6wcny